Christopher Greener (born Christopher Paul Greener, 21 November 1943, died 11 February 2015) was the United Kingdom's tallest British-born man for nearly 4 decades, peaking at 7 feet 6.25 inches in (229.2 cm) in height, until Neil Fingleton (and later also Paul Sturgess) grew even taller. His weight ranged from 20-30 stone during his adulthood.
